gat haḥēfer גַּת הַחֵ֫פֶר ‘Gath-hepher’ (Hebrew)

Etymology?: from gat גַּת ‘wine press’ and ḥāfar חָפַר ‘to search’ with the article inserted ; winepress of (the) well
Roots: חפר

gat haḥēfer pr n loc
Gath-hepher or Gittah-hepher = "the winepress of digging"
1) home town of Jonah on the border of Zebulun

Mentioned in Joshua 19:13 2 Kings 14:25
